Transaction ed8399681447638ba8b63fcce88d3738ac567ccb3412b76a61643543aca5ab10
1 Input
2 Outputs
- ed8399681447638ba8b63fcce88d3738ac567ccb3412b76a61643543aca5ab10:0
- ed8399681447638ba8b63fcce88d3738ac567ccb3412b76a61643543aca5ab10:1
value 2599249
address 37aKQwLyPyAyh8FGhqywYvtnu1thKHWoVk
value 3216443238
address 1FyW3Dj2UEiuikDxqfSYCabWUh8VFeMagG